Major studio releases from the late 1960s remain under strict copyright protection. Full-length uploads of these films by unauthorized users on public platforms are typically subject to copyright notices and removal.
: Eschewing traditional blue-screen methods of the era, the production used massive detailed miniatures and innovative "slit-scan" photography for the "Star Gate" sequence, creating a vivid, high-resolution aesthetic that remains modern.
